Picking The Right Products to sell in your Yahoo Store

So you’ve signed up for the Merchant Starter Plan offered by Yahoo to start your own business, you have
used the Wizard software to enhance your storefront, and you’ve set up payment processing. There’s just one thing keeping your business from advancing! You haven’t a clue of what to sell.

As owner of a Yahoo Web-store in the Yahoo Shopping Community you are able to sell any items of your choice including: clothes, house ware, car-parts, novelty Items, and more. When first selecting items you may just want to start off with a few items that are convenient for you to sell. As your store-front begins to gain business you will want to review what others are selling and for how much. You may also want to see what the hot selling or popular items are. The popular selling items are what you should try to sell in your store. The prices of similar items that the competitors are selling for is what you will have to make difference with. The better deal you give a customer on a popular item the more business you will obtain. Some might like to maintain a certain theme or interest to their store, if your store-front is for special or certain items the same suggestions apply. For example, if your store is set towards the younger consumer you will want to keep up on what items involve their interest. If you sell home items such as candles it is wise to select the most popular scents for your inventory.

However, if you do not want to spend a lot of money on big items to sell you might be interested in selling only certain items ranging from party supplies to vitamins. If your store-front is only dedicated to party supplies than you will only need to sell related items such as napkins, masks, games, hats, etc. Also when selecting items you may only want to sell items that can be easily shipped. For example the heavier or bigger an item is the more it will cost for you to ship it. If you spend too much money on shipping it might not be possible for you to earn the money back from sales. Sensible items to sell if you are budgeting might include cell phone and I-pod accessories.
